J Hydraulic System
All functions are hydraulically powered allowing positive
precise, control with independent or simultaneous
operation of all functions.
Main Pumps
S Three fixed displacement gear pumps for the main and
auxiliary winches, swing, boom hoist, and telescope
circuits with a manual disconnect to aid during cold
weather starts.
S One gear pump for the outriggers, power steering,
brakes, and telescope circuits.
S One pressure compensated piston pump is used in the
control and service brake circuits.
S Combined pump capacity of 139 gpm (526.2Lpm).
Hydraulic Reservoir - 131 gal (495.9L) capacity equipped
with sight level gauge. Diffusers built in for deaeration.
Filtration - One 10 micron, full flow, line filter in the control
circuit. All oil is filtered prior to return to sump tank.
Accessible for easy filter replacement.
